################################################################################# # CAPISTRANO TAG SUPPORT # Provides the ability for capistrano to check out into a named tags directory # Also makes sure that the releases array is properly ordered (not by name but by # modification date). This enables proper rollbacks. # # Author: yan@planyp.us # # Requirements: # set :tag_root, "tags" # where your tags are in relation to trunk/.. # # Usage: TAG=v1.9 cap production deploy # ################################################################################# # Note: you must set :repo_root to the root of your repository (before /trunk) # You may overwrite :tag_root to be 'branches' or 'tags', etc set :tag_root, "branches" #required for svn tag support if ENV['TAG'] # Redefine how capistrano sorts its releases, instead of by name # Sort by modification date, so that we know how to rollback set(:releases) { capture("ls -xt #{releases_path}").split.reverse } set :tag_root, "/#{tag_root}" unless tag_root =~ %r{^/} set :repository, "#{repository.gsub('/trunk', tag_root)}/#{ENV['TAG']}" set :release_name, ENV['TAG'] # Make capistrano write the proper revision # into the REVISION file. require 'capistrano/recipes/deploy/scm/subversion' Capistrano::Deploy::SCM::Subversion.class_eval do def query_revision(revision) return revision if revision =~ /^\d+$/ result = yield(scm(:info, repository, authentication, "-r#{revision}")) YAML.load(result)['Last Changed Rev'] end end end
